In △ABD and △ACD, we have

DB=DC ∣ Given

∠ADB=∠ADC ∣ since AD⊥BC

AD=AD ∣ Common

∴ by SAS criterion of congruence, we have.

△ABD≅△ACD

⇒AB=AC ∣ Since corresponding parts of congruent triangles are equal

Hence, △ ABC is isosceles.
